Steven Yeun, known from The Walking Dead, Minari and Invincible has joined the celebrated director Bong Joon Ho’s Sci-Fi thriller for Warner Bros. 

Not only Yeun is part of the cast. Robert Pattinson, Naomi Ackie, Mark Ruffalo and Toni Collette. The story is currently nameless but is based on Mickey7 by Edward Ashton, which was published in February.

The novel’s story follows Mickey7, who is an Expendable: a disposable employee on a human expedition sent to colonize the ice world Niflheim. Whenever there’s a mission that’s too dangerous—even suicidal—the crew turns to Mickey. After one iteration dies, a new body is regenerated with most of his memories intact. After six deaths, Mickey7 understands the terms of his deal…and why it was the only colonial position unfilled when he took it.

The project is Bong’s first outside South Korea since his masterpiece Parasite (2019) which amaze the world. Bong writes, directs and produces the film for his production company Off-Screen. He also works with Brad Pitt from Plan B Entertainment.
